 
                            
After a nasty crash in the Tour of Qatar prologue a bandaged Mark Cavendish got back in the saddle yesterday to complete the first stage.
	
	The Manxman sustained injuries to his face after his front wheel collapsed as he bunny hopped over a speed hump.
	
	Regardless of this though he still managed to finish the 145.5km stage.
	
	He finished 12 minutes behind stage winner Tom Boonen.
